Wpis z mikrobloga

Hej, mam zagawostkę nad którą chyba przekombinowałem ostatnio:
Jak można najprościej posortować elementy w nested list gdy wygląda ona następująco:

lst = [[uczen, ocena],[uczen, ocena]]

Powiedzmy ze mamy x uczniów:
[[Anna, 5], [Jurek, 4], [Jarek, 4] .....]

Jak posortować to tak by w pierwszej kolejności sortowało ocenę rosnąco(to wiem), a w drugiej kolejności sortowało imiona alfabetycznie gdy ocena będzie taka sama wśród kilku uczniów ( tu nie do końca ogarniam)?
#python #pytanie #naukaprogramowania
  • 8
  • Odpowiedz
  • Otrzymuj powiadomienia
    o nowych komentarzach

@ProfesorBigos: jednak nie do końca mi to jeszcze wychodzi, bo nadal wywala mi się sort w przypadku gdy imiona mają taką samą pierwszą literę, będę drążył temat już jutro jak posortować imiona po pierwszych 3 literach
  • Odpowiedz